Introduction
The Z80 DMA (Direct Memory Access), hereafter referred to as Z80 DMA or DMA, is a powerful and versatile device for controlling and processing transfers of data. Its basic function of managing CPU-independent transfers between two ports is augmented by an array of features that optimize transfer speed and control with little or no external logic in systems using an 8- or 16-bit data bus and a 16-bit address bus. Transfers can be done between any two ports (source and destination), including memory-to-I/O, memory-to-memory, and I/O-to-I/O. Dual port addresses are automatically generated for each transaction and may be either fixed or incrementing/decrementing. In addition, bit-maskable byte searches can be performed either concurrently with transfers or as an operation in itself. The Z80 DMA contains direct interfacing to, and independent control of, system buses, as well as sophisticated bus and interrupt controls. Many programmable features, including variable cycle timing and auto-restart, minimize CPU software overhead. They are especially useful in adapting this special-purpose transfer processor to a broad variety of memory, I/O and CPU environments. The Z80 DMA is packaged in a 40-pin plastic or Cerdip DIP, or 44-pin PCC. It uses a single +5V power supply and the standard Z80 Family single-phase clock.
Features
- Transfers, searches, and search/transfers in Byte-at-a-Time, Burst, or Continuous modes. Cycle length and edge timing can be programmed to match the speed of any port.
- Dual port addresses (source and destination) generated for memory-to-I/O, memory-to-memory, or I/O-to-I/O operations. Addresses may be fixed or automatically incremented/decremented.
- Next-operation loading without disturbing current operations via buffered starting-address registers. An entire previous sequence can be repeated automatically.
- Extensive programmability of functions. CPU can read complete channel status.
- NMOS version for cost sensitive performance solutions
- CMOS version for the designs requiring low power consumption
- NMOS Z80841004 - 4 MHz, CMOS Z84C1006 - DC to 6.17 MHz, Z84C1008 - DC to 8 MHz
- 6 MHz version supports 6.144 MHz CPU clock operation clock.
- Standard Z80 Family bus-request and prioritized interrupt-request daisy chains implemented without external logic. Sophisticated, internally modifiable interrupt vectoring.
- Direct interfacing to system buses without external logic.
